Wix.com enhances WixHotels with TripAdvisor Instant Booking

WixHotels website owners can now add further distribution and easy booking capabilities by participating in Instant Booking on TripAdvisor.

TEL AVIV, ISRAEL – Wix.com Ltd. announced a partnership through which WixHotels’ users around the world can participate in instant booking on TripAdvisor. WixHotels is expanding its existing partnership with TripAdvisor to power instant booking for hotel clients, making it possible for properties to acquire bookings directly on TripAdvisor.

WixHotels provides independent hotel owners with a professional web presence and a complete online booking engine and reservation management system. The extended partnership with TripAdvisor allows travellers to easily make a reservation directly with WixHotels users without leaving the TripAdvisor website. This is a powerful channel for WixHotels website owners to grow their business by acquiring more direct bookings from the world’s largest travel site.

“WixHotels provides property owners the easiest way to establish a web presence and take and manage reservations online,” said Adi Zellner, Head of WixHotels. “Now that we are certified to power instant booking on TripAdvisor, we are able to provide our users access to a massive distribution channel, thereby increasing their visibility and making it even easier for guests to book rooms online.”

Designed to enable hotel owners to turn their Wix websites into a complete hub for all aspects of their hospitality business, WixHotels offers a complete booking engine that is fully integrated into a Wix website for hotels, B&Bs and vacation rentals. It makes it simple to build and maintain the room inventory complete with pricing, booking, reservation and payment management capabilities.
